THE EFFECT OF EXTRACT ETHANOL ROSA DAMASCENA TO THE INTERLEUKIN-6 LEVEL OF OBESE RATS

ABSTRAK

Obesity can cause metabolic disorders characterized by inflammatory events due to the increase of high fat diet. Given that, Rosa damascena is promising as anti-inflammatory, this study aims to find the effect of the extract ethanol Rosa damascena (EERD) to the systemic tissue inflammation biomarkers (interleukin-6). This study used an experimental method divided into 4 group which were negative control, positive control (Obesity), experimental I (Obesity + EERD 500 mg/kgBW), experimental II (Obesity + EERD 1000 mg/kgBW). High fat diet was administered for 8 weeks, whereas the EERD was given orally for 10 days. After 10 days of administration of EERD, the rats were anesthetized with ketamine as much as 75 mg/kgBW i.p. The amounts of rat blood samples were collected from the cardiac to determine the level of interleukin-6 via ELISA method. The phytochemical screening showed positive secondary metabolites. The results showed extract dose 500 mg/kgBW and 1000 mg/kgBW had a significant decrease in interleukin-6 level (p < 0.05) compared to positive control. This study demonstrates the potential ability of EERD in altering the interleukin-6 level, which might correlate to the obesity.
